About the EHR Practice Associate Role

The EHR Practice Associate plays a critical role in ensuring prospective candidates meet Pivot Point's standards for quality, culture, and high-level consulting abilities. You will oversee the screening and placement processes within your practice and build relationships across our consulting community. You will also coordinate with multiple areas of the company, including Talent Solutions, Business Development and Engagement Management to ensure exceptional quality. EHR Practice Associates will be able to manage multiple priorities and dynamically adapt to the needs of our consultants and customers.

Key Responsibilities

The EHR Practice Associate's primary responsibilities are finding the right candidates for the right roles for our customers. You'll be involved in technical screenings and interviews, consultant evaluations and . In addition, you will be responsible for (but not limited to):

  • Evaluating candidates' technical and consulting abilities through various mechanisms including interviews, resumes and references
  • Reviewing open opportunities within your Practice's specialized areas to determine and prioritize potential candidate submissions
  • Collaborating with Practice leaders, Business Development and other members of the organization to determine required skillsets for openings and determining the best candidates who match those criteria
  • Providing counsel and recommendations throughout the entire talent acquisition process on candidate assessment and selection, offer recommendations and other guidance as necessary
  • Working with candidates to update their resumes with relevant experience, summarizing their top qualities relative to the role they are being presented for, and converting their resume into Pivot Point's branded template
  • Coordinating with on recruiting efforts and targeted pipelining activities

Required Skills and Experience

  • 5+ years of consulting or consultant management experience within the EHR space
  • Certifications in EHR software applications (g., Epic, Cerner, etc.) with direct experience in delivery as an analyst, project manager, team lead, or SME
  • Exceptional oral and written communication skills
  • Proven ability to build relationships and rapport with candidates to expand our candidate pipelines
  • Str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and capabilities of managing candidates throughout the recruitment, hiring, redeployment and roll-off processes
  • Ability to handle ambiguity, stressful and/or confidential situations with ease and professionalism
  • Strong time management and analytical skills; ability to prioritize multiple projects and responsibilities
  • High energy and enthusiasm for building teams and ability to work in time-sensitive environments
  • Innovative, process-oriented and willing to learn new technologies
  • Passionate about and protective of the client experience
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ications, including Microsoft Teams
  • Experience managing candidate details in CRM or ATS technologies preferred
  • Bachelor's degree strongly preferred
